Why beef served at Amanah convention with Hindus and Buddhists present, asks Mujahid


SHAH ALAM: If Parti Amanah Negara wants to be an inclusive party, we must think before serving beef when there are Hindus and Buddhists present, says its vice president Datuk Seri Mujahid Yusof Rawa (pic).
"I am ashamed that we say Parti Amanah Negara is an inclusive party but we serve beef to our delegates when we know there will be non-Muslims among them. I apologise to all the Hindus and Buddhists present for such treatment.
"The non-Muslims in our party are not mere supporters, but full members of the party," said Mujahid during the winding-up session of the Amanah National Convention 2019 here on Sunday (Dec 8).
The three-day convention held here was attended by delegates of all races and religions from around the country.
The menu for the three days included beef dishes, and the dishes were not labelled.
During the winding-up session, a few delegates also raised the issue that no non-Muslims were voted into the main leadership council.- Star
